社区
Java SE
帖子详情
java string indexof out of range怎么办
cdsn8888
2011-06-27 01:10:08
我做的是文本编辑 做查找的功能 查找字符串的过程中 要不断把文档里的所有内容赋值进一个string(我建了一个string字符串数组)中 就出现了这个问题 貌似是数组越界 但是怎么处理呢
...全文
159
3
打赏
收藏
java string indexof out of range怎么办
我做的是文本编辑 做查找的功能 查找字符串的过程中 要不断把文档里的所有内容赋值进一个string(我建了一个string字符串数组)中 就出现了这个问题 貌似是数组越界 但是怎么处理呢
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
3 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
qybao
2011-06-27
打赏
举报
回复
单纯的indexOf(String str)方法是不会越界的
估计是indexOf(String str, int fromIndex),也就是第二个参数没设对导致越界了
飞跃颠峰
2011-06-27
打赏
举报
回复
越界那就是你的代码有问题了
算错了String的长度
healer_kx
2011-06-27
打赏
举报
回复
string的length你是知道了,能不能Out完全是可控的。。。
Java
中的
String
主要讲解
String
类型的不可变性,里面的方法,==等
字符串异常:
String
index out of
range
: -2
字符串异常:
String
index out of
range
: -2 使用字符sub
String
操作的时候,经常会出现一个
String
index out of
range
: -1,这个是典型的下标越界,其实位置小于0,结束位置大于字符长度都会报 -1 这个异常。 -2这...
由
String
index out of
range
: -1引发的思考
由
String
index out of
range
: -1引发的思考 废话不多说,这个错误很容易就能明白其含义:字符串的索引越界了。 一般都是字符串操作引起的,最典型的:
String
str = “123456789”;//字符串长度是9
String
...
java
out of
range
_
JAVA
:
String
index out of
range
: 6 怎么解决?
publicclassTest1Question3Tax{publicstaticvoidmain(
String
[]args){Scannerin=newScanner(System.in);
String
input;inttransactionNum;
String
locationCode;doublet...import
java
.util.*;public c...
String
index out of
range
: 100 报错详解
也就是判断字符串的时候报错:具体原因就是
string
字符串
indexof
的值本身只有5,然后在这里去取其第100个字符作为截止,因此就会报这个错; 知识点:主要是堆
String
概念不清。下面针对字符串相关概念(
String
、...
Java SE
62,614
社区成员
307,326
社区内容
发帖
与我相关
我的任务
Java SE
Java 2 Standard Edition
复制链接
扫一扫
分享
社区描述
Java 2 Standard Edition
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章